Have you filed your taxes yet? Well if you haven’t, you aren’t alone! Here are some tips to help you make the dreaded April 15th tax deadline:
- File Online – With no more time to waste, online tax preparation and e-filing are the ways to go instead of waiting for an appointment at the tax store.
- E-file with Direct Deposit for a Faster Refund - E-file with direct deposit is the fastest way taxpayers can get their refunds.
- Find Last-Minute Deductions – Some few tax-saving moves to remember are making an IRA Contribution and deducting your charitable contributions.

- Extend the Deadline - Taxpayers that aren’t going to make the deadline need to file a tax extension, free with TurboTax. And remember: An extension to file isn’t an extension to pay. Taxes owed are still due April 15.
